Welltower (NYSE:WELL - Get Free Report) was upgraded by Wall Street Zen from a "sell" rating to a "hold" rating in a research note issued on Saturday.

A number of other research firms have also issued reports on WELL. Morgan Stanley lifted their target price on Welltower from $200.00 to $215.00 and gave the company an "overweight" rating in a report on Wednesday, February 18th. UBS Group set a $240.00 target price on Welltower in a report on Thursday, February 12th. Scotiabank lifted their target price on Welltower from $214.00 to $236.00 and gave the company a "sector outperform" rating in a report on Monday, March 2nd. Citigroup lifted their target price on Welltower from $215.00 to $245.00 and gave the company a "buy" rating in a report on Wednesday, February 18th. Finally, Cantor Fitzgerald lifted their target price on Welltower from $204.00 to $230.00 and gave the company an "overweight" rating in a report on Thursday, February 12th. One analyst has rated the stock with a Strong Buy rating, ten have assigned a Buy rating and three have given a Hold rating to the company. Based on data from MarketBeat, Welltower currently has an average rating of "Moderate Buy" and a consensus price target of $225.43.

Welltower Price Performance

WELL opened at $217.08 on Friday. The stock's 50-day moving average price is $205.83 and its 200 day moving average price is $195.68. Welltower has a 12-month low of $142.65 and a 12-month high of $219.59. The company has a current ratio of 4.31, a quick ratio of 3.46 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.40. The firm has a market cap of $153.24 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 107.46, a PEG ratio of 1.13 and a beta of 0.83.

Welltower (NYSE:WELL - Get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Tuesday, April 28th. The real estate investment trust reported $1.02 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of $0.68 by $0.34. The firm had revenue of $3.35 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$3.12 billion. Welltower had a return on equity of 3.45% and a net margin of 11.96%.Welltower's revenue was up 38.3%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company earned $1.20 EPS. Welltower has set its FY 2026 guidance at 6.210-6.350 EPS. As a group, sell-side analysts expect that Welltower will post 6.29 earnings per share for the current year.

Welltower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Welltower Inc NYSE: WELL is a real estate investment trust (REIT) that acquires and manages real estate serving the health care industry. The company specializes in healthcare infrastructure, owning and operating a diversified portfolio of senior housing, post-acute and long-term care communities, and outpatient medical properties. Welltower's assets are designed to support the delivery of health care services through a combination of leased properties, joint ventures, and other capital arrangements with health care operators and providers.

The company's property types include assisted living, memory care, independent living and skilled nursing facilities, as well as medical office buildings and other outpatient-care real estate such as ambulatory surgery centers and specialty clinics.
